#a9f3c5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a9f3c5 is composed of 66.3% red, 95.3% green and 77.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 18.9%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 142.7 degrees, a saturation of 75.5% and a lightness of 80.8%. #a9f3c5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#53e78b. Closest websafe color is: #99ffcc.

● #a9f3c5 color description : Very soft cyan - lime green.
#a9f3c5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a9f3c5 has RGB values of R:169, G:243, B:197 and CMYK values of C:0.3, M:0, Y:0.19,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 11137989.
